Skip the oven and grab a saucepan—these No-Bake Chocolate Peanut Butter Cookies are the kind of treat you’ll want to make again and again. Whether you’re craving a quick dessert, baking with kids, or whipping up something sweet for a party, this recipe delivers every single time. With just a handful of pantry staples and no baking involved, it’s approachable, foolproof, and absolutely delicious.
Let’s dive into what makes these cookies special and how you can make them perfectly every time.
Why You’ll Love This Recipe
This recipe is everything a great cookie should be: rich, chocolatey, and packed with peanut butter flavor—all with a chewy, oat-filled texture that hits the sweet spot between soft and firm. Plus, it comes together in less than 30 minutes and doesn’t require turning on your oven. What’s not to love?
Key Benefits
No-Bake Ease
You won’t need to preheat anything. Just boil, mix, and scoop. That’s it. It’s a great introduction to cookie-making for beginners and a go-to for experienced bakers looking for something effortless.
One-Pot Wonder
All the ingredients come together in a single saucepan, making cleanup a breeze. It’s the perfect low-effort, high-reward dessert.
Customizable and Kid-Friendly
From coconut flakes to mini chocolate chips, the add-in options are endless. Plus, kids can help drop spoonfuls onto parchment paper—it’s a great family kitchen project.
Suitable For
Busy Weeknights and Last-Minute Desserts
Need something fast? These cookies can be ready in under 30 minutes, with no chilling required (unless you want to speed things up in the fridge).
Holiday Cookie Trays
Their old-school charm and crowd-pleasing flavor make them ideal for cookie swaps, school parties, or holiday gifts.
Dietary Flexibility
With a few simple swaps, these cookies can be made dairy-free, gluten-free, or refined-sugar-free. More on that below.
Ingredients for No-Bake Chocolate Peanut Butter Cookies
The beauty of this recipe is in its simplicity. You probably have most of these ingredients in your pantry already, and they come together like magic.
Core Ingredients
Unsalted Butter
This adds richness and helps bring the wet ingredients together. If you only have salted butter, just omit the pinch of salt later on.
Granulated Sugar
Essential for the structure and sweetness. You’ll need 2 full cups—don’t skimp here or your cookies won’t set properly.
Milk
Regular whole milk works great, but feel free to use 2% or a plant-based option like almond or oat milk.
Unsweetened Cocoa Powder
This brings deep chocolate flavor. Use natural cocoa powder (not Dutch-processed) for the best texture and set.
Creamy Peanut Butter
You want the smooth kind, not natural or oily. It gives the cookies a thick, luscious texture and balances the chocolate beautifully.
Vanilla Extract
Just a teaspoon adds warmth and enhances all the other flavors.
Quick-Cooking Oats
These oats absorb the chocolate-peanut butter mixture just right, giving you that classic soft-but-set cookie texture.
Pinch of Salt
A little salt sharpens all the sweet and nutty flavors. It’s a small detail that makes a big difference.
Substitutions and Tips
Want More Chew?
Use old-fashioned rolled oats instead of quick oats. They’ll give your cookies a bit more bite.
Need It Dairy-Free?
Swap the butter for plant-based margarine and use non-dairy milk. Make sure your oats are certified vegan if needed.
Trying to Cut Sugar?
You can experiment with coconut sugar or monk fruit sweetener, but know the consistency may vary slightly.
Peanut Allergy?
Try almond butter or sunflower seed butter instead. Just be sure it’s not too oily, or your cookies won’t hold together as well.
Add-In Ideas
Want to get creative? Stir in some chopped peanuts, shredded coconut, or mini chocolate chips right after adding the oats.
Best Oats for No-Bake Chocolate Peanut Butter Cookies
The oats you choose play a big role in the final texture of these cookies, so let’s break it down.
Quick-Cooking Oats
These are the classic choice. They soften just enough while holding their shape, giving the cookies a melt-in-your-mouth texture that’s traditional and comforting.
Old-Fashioned Rolled Oats
These make for a chewier, heartier cookie. Great if you like more texture and a slightly nuttier bite.
Steel-Cut Oats
Not recommended. They don’t soften properly in this quick recipe and will make your cookies too gritty.
Pro Tip:
No matter what oats you use, make sure they’re fresh. Stale oats can taste flat and may not absorb the mixture properly.
Kitchen Tools You’ll Need
Another reason this recipe is a weeknight favorite? It doesn’t require anything fancy. Here’s what you’ll need.
Must-Have Tools
Medium Saucepan
This is where everything comes together. Make sure it’s big enough to hold the full mixture—especially once the oats go in.
Measuring Cups and Spoons
Accuracy matters here, especially for sugar and oats. Too much or too little can affect how the cookies set.
Wooden Spoon or Silicone Spatula
You’ll want something sturdy to stir the thick mixture and scrape it all out of the pan.
Parchment Paper or Wax Paper
This is your drop zone. The cookies need a nonstick surface to cool and set.
Nice-to-Have Tools
Cookie Scoop
Want perfect, uniform cookies? A cookie scoop makes portioning easy and mess-free.
Silicone Baking Mat
Reusable and eco-friendly, these mats work just like parchment paper.
Candy Thermometer (Optional)
If you’ve struggled with no-bake cookies not setting in the past, this tool can help ensure your sugar mixture hits the right temperature
How to Make No-Bake Chocolate Peanut Butter Cookies
Now that your ingredients are lined up and your tools are ready, let’s get into the heart of the recipe. This is where everything comes together—quickly and beautifully. If you’ve never made no-bake cookies before, don’t worry. I’ll walk you through each step with plenty of tips along the way to make sure your cookies come out just right.
Step 1: Boil the Base
In a medium saucepan, combine the butter, granulated sugar, milk, and unsweetened cocoa powder. Turn the heat to medium and start stirring gently.
As the mixture begins to warm, it will look grainy at first—that’s completely normal. Keep stirring to help the sugar dissolve. Once everything is melted and smooth, increase the heat and bring it to a rolling boil. That means lots of steady bubbles across the entire surface, not just a few around the edges.
Let it boil for a full 60 seconds, and yes—this step matters. It’s what helps the cookies firm up properly once cooled. Set a timer if you need to, and don’t walk away. Stir constantly so nothing burns.
Tip: If you don’t boil it long enough, your cookies might stay gooey and not set. On the other hand, boiling it too long can make them dry and crumbly.
Step 2: Remove from Heat and Mix
Once your timer hits 60 seconds, remove the saucepan from the heat.
Now it’s time to stir in the creamy peanut butter, vanilla extract, and a pinch of salt. Mix until the peanut butter melts completely and the mixture is silky smooth. You’ll notice the texture begin to thicken slightly, which is exactly what you want.
This is the moment that brings together the deep cocoa flavor with that rich, nutty creaminess. It smells amazing already, doesn’t it?
Step 3: Add the Oats
Add in the quick-cooking oats and stir until everything is evenly combined. It should be thick and slightly sticky, and the oats should be fully coated with the chocolate-peanut butter mixture.
Work fairly quickly here. As the mixture cools, it begins to firm up, so you want to get it scooped before it stiffens too much.
Step 4: Drop and Cool
Line a baking sheet or counter space with parchment or wax paper. Using a spoon (or a cookie scoop if you have one), drop the mixture by rounded spoonfuls onto the prepared surface.
You don’t need to shape them—just let the mounds sit naturally. They’ll firm up as they cool.
Let them rest at room temperature for 20 to 30 minutes, or pop them into the fridge for about 10 to 15 minutes if you’re in a hurry. Either way, they’ll set beautifully.
Tip: If your kitchen is warm or humid, the fridge is your friend. It ensures your cookies set quickly without becoming sticky.
Tips for Success
Even the simplest recipes have a few secrets to getting them just right. Here are some of the most helpful tricks to ensure your no-bake cookies come out perfect every time:
-
Don’t skip the boil. This is the number one reason cookies don’t set. A full 60-second rolling boil ensures everything binds properly.
-
Use fresh oats. Old or stale oats can taste flat and affect the texture.
-
Stir constantly while boiling. It prevents burning and helps sugar dissolve evenly.
-
Scoop quickly. The mixture begins to set fast, so have your parchment ready before you start.
How to Store No-Bake Chocolate Peanut Butter Cookies
These cookies are great for make-ahead treats and storing for later. Here’s how to keep them fresh and delicious.
At Room Temperature
Once fully set, store your cookies in an airtight container. They’ll stay soft and tasty for up to one week at room temperature. Keep them in a cool, dry place out of direct sunlight.
In the Refrigerator
Prefer a firmer bite? These cookies are even better chilled. Store them in the fridge in a sealed container for up to 10 days. They hold their shape well and are great for warm weather.
Freezing Tips
Want to make a double batch? These cookies freeze beautifully.
-
Place them in a single layer on a baking sheet to freeze individually first.
-
Then transfer to a freezer-safe bag or container, with parchment paper between layers to prevent sticking.
-
They’ll last up to 2 months in the freezer.
-
Let thaw at room temperature or enjoy them cold straight from the freezer for a firmer texture.
Frequently Asked Questions (FAQs)
Why didn’t my no-bake cookies set?
This is usually due to not boiling the sugar mixture long enough. The boil creates the chemical reaction that helps the cookies firm up. Make sure to time it carefully for one full minute once it hits a rolling boil.
Can I use natural peanut butter?
You can, but the results may vary. Natural peanut butter has more oil and tends to separate, which can lead to cookies that don’t set properly or turn out greasy. If you use it, make sure it’s well-stirred and thick—not runny.
Are these cookies gluten-free?
Yes, as long as you use certified gluten-free oats. Oats themselves don’t contain gluten, but they’re often processed in facilities that handle wheat, so double-check the label if you’re baking for someone with celiac disease or gluten sensitivity.
Can I cut the sugar in this recipe?
This recipe relies on the sugar not just for sweetness but also for structure. Cutting back too much can prevent the cookies from setting. If you want to reduce the sugar, try replacing some of it with coconut sugar or a natural sweetener like maple syrup—but expect a slightly softer texture.
Related Recipes
If you loved these no-bake chocolate peanut butter cookies, you might also enjoy:
-
The Best Peanut Butter No-Bake Cookies: A variation made with rich peanut butter flavor.
-
No-Bake Lemon Oatmeal Cookies: Bright, zesty, and perfect for citrus lovers.
-
Reese’s Peanut Butter Chocolate Chip Cookie Bites: Oven-baked, but a must-try for peanut butter and chocolate fans.
-
Chocolate Strawberry Cupcakes: A fruity twist for chocolate dessert lovers.
-
Conclusion
There’s something undeniably nostalgic and satisfying about a good no-bake cookie. This No-Bake Chocolate Peanut Butter Cookie recipe is a tried-and-true classic for a reason. It’s easy, delicious, and totally customizable to suit your taste or dietary needs.
Whether you’re making them with your kids, bringing them to a potluck, or just looking for a quick sweet fix—these cookies deliver every time. So grab a saucepan and make a batch today. And don’t forget to share your creations or favorite twists in the comments—happy no-baking!
Print
No-Bake Chocolate Peanut Butter Cookies Recipe
- Total Time: 30 minutes (includes cooling)
- Yield: 24 cookies 1x
- Diet: Vegetarian
Description
These no-bake chocolate peanut butter cookies are rich, chewy, and full of cocoa and creamy peanut butter flavor. Made in one pot with quick oats, they’re the perfect quick dessert—no oven required.
Ingredients
- ¼ cup unsweetened cocoa powder
- ½ cup creamy peanut butter
- 1 teaspoon vanilla extract
- ½ cup unsalted butter (1 stick)
- 2 cups granulated sugar
- ½ cup milk
- 3 cups quick-cooking oats
- Pinch of salt
Instructions
- In a saucepan, combine butter, sugar, milk, and cocoa. Bring to a rolling boil.
- Boil for 1 full minute while stirring constantly.
- Remove from heat. Stir in peanut butter, vanilla, and salt until smooth.
- Mix in oats until fully coated.
- Drop spoonfuls of mixture onto parchment or wax paper.
- Let cool at room temperature for 20–30 minutes or refrigerate to speed up.
Notes
- Use quick oats for classic softness or old-fashioned oats for chew.
- Don’t skip the full 1-minute boil—this helps cookies set.
- For dairy-free, use vegan butter and plant-based milk.
- Add-ins like coconut flakes, mini chocolate chips, or chopped peanuts are welcome.
- Prep Time: 10 minutes
- Cook Time: 5 minutes
- Category: Dessert
- Method: No-Bake
- Cuisine: American
Nutrition
- Serving Size: 1 cookie
- Calories: 150
- Sugar: 18g
- Sodium: 45mg
- Fat: 7g
- Saturated Fat: 3g
- Unsaturated Fat: 3g
- Trans Fat: 0g
- Carbohydrates: 21g
- Fiber: 1g
- Protein: 2g
- Cholesterol: 10mg
Keywords: no bake cookies, chocolate peanut butter cookies, quick oat dessert, one pot cookies